Enes 240 scientific and engineering computation 3 credits introduction to fundamental methods of numerical analysis including roots of equations, systems of linear equations gaussian elimination, matrix diagonalization, inversion and iterative methods, interpolation and curve fitting, numerical integration and ordinary differential equations.
